Quick weave hairstyles are becoming increasingly popular, especially among those with long hair. A quick weave is a type of weave that is applied quickly and easily, without having to style the natural hair into sections. Quick weaves can be done in a variety of styles, from straight to curly, and are a great option for those who want to change their look without damaging their natural hair.

Does a quick weave mess up your hair
The main problem with quick weaves is the bonding glue used in the procedure. The glue can bond with the natural hair if the quick weave is not installed properly or the cap is of poor quality, and the natural hairs may then be pulled out when the quick weave is removed, damaging the follicles.
There are two main types of weave: sew-in and quick weave. A sew-in is sewn into the hair while quick weaves are bonded to a wig cap. Sew-ins last longer than quick weaves but take longer to install and cost more. Compared to quick weaves, sew-ins also add more tension to your head since you need to tightly cornrow your hair. However, sew-ins are more secure and are less likely to fall out.

How many packs of hair do you need for quick weave?
If you want a full head of weave with the top or little natural hair left out, we recommend at least two bundles for lengths under 18 inches and 3-4 bundles for lengths above 18″ to achieve desired fullness. The longer the length, the more hair you will need as each bundle is approximately 100g, regardless of the length.

Is 3 bundles enough for a quick weave?
If you are looking to purchase 8-12 inches of hair, then 2 bundles with a lace frontal should be sufficient. However, if you are looking to purchase 14-18 inches of hair, then you should pick 3 bundles. Similarly, if you are looking to purchase 20-26 inches of hair, then 4 bundles will be required.
If you are looking to get a shoulder length sew-in, you will only need 2 hair bundles. However, if you are looking for a longer length, you will need 3 bundles to get full coverage.
